End of Tenancy Cleaning in Morden — What We See
Two types of house, both from the same era. The 1930s semis on the roads south and west of the station — built by Blay and Selly after the Northern Line opened in 1926. Three beds, bay windows, driveways, garages, gardens bigger than anything you get closer to town. And the St Helier estate — started in 1928, council-built, alphabetical roads from Abbotsbury out to Woburn. Terraced houses, good-sized, wide roads. Both types are the same price bracket, same family tenants, same checkout. Ellisons (35+ years in SM4, offices in Morden and Wimbledon) and Turners handle the majority.
Morden Hall Park — National Trust, River Wandle running through it, watermill, wetlands — is right next to the station. Properties backing onto the park or the Wandle can have ground-floor moisture. Same river-proximity approach as our Colliers Wood Wandle work.

A real end of tenancy clean in Morden — the property, the challenges, the result.
St Helier terrace on Abbotsbury Road — one of the A-roads on the alphabetical grid. Maybe 12 minutes from Morden station. Three beds, bathroom, separate kitchen, two reception rooms, garage at back, garden maybe 65ft. Family — two children at Abbotsbury Primary — 4 years at £1,550. Ellisons managing from their Morden office.
Van on the street. Free. St Helier roads are unrestricted.
Kitchen first. Separate room, maybe 10ft by 8ft. Dated kitchen — units from maybe early 2000s, laminate doors, some chips on the edges. Not our problem but we note it. Freestanding cooker, Hotpoint, gas. Pull it out — 4 years. Standard compound. Scrape skirting, degrease, two passes. Both ovens spray, 20 minutes. One needs a second pass. Hob done. Extractor filter soaked — old hood, works okay. Cupboards wiped. Fridge cleaned. Floor is vinyl, degreased.
Back door to garden. Track has leaves and grass — big garden, lots of it. Vacuumed and wiped.
Two reception rooms. Front room: bay window, carpet, radiator, sealed fireplace with original 1920s tiled surround — green and cream, nice condition. Wiped carefully. Rear room: smaller, carpet, window to garden.
Upstairs. Bathroom — bath-shower combo, plastic screen. Limescale at ~260 ppm, 4 years, family of four. Waterline: two passes. Screen: one pass. Taps done. Toilet done. Separate WC — straightforward.
Three bedrooms. All carpet. One child room has sticker marks on wardrobe — removed. One has small scuff on skirting — cleaned. Third bedroom is the box room — used as study, desk mark on carpet, photographed.
Garage at the back — part of the let. Concrete floor swept. Old shelving. Cobwebs in every corner. 10 minutes.
4 hours. Solid house, honest job. The St Helier terraces are well built — thick walls, proper rooms, gardens that go on forever. The dated kitchen and the desk mark are the only documentation items.
Ellisons come next morning. Their SM4 person does these St Helier roads all the time. Kitchen: oven opened, laminate chips noted as fitting age. Fireplace: original tiles noted as feature. Waterline: gone. Sticker: removed. Desk mark: accepted. Garage: clean. Maybe 8 minutes. Passed.
Deposit back in 7 days. Full return. Family moving to a 1930s semi closer to Cannon Hill — more space, driveway, still walking distance to the station.
Morden is straightforward. Good houses, families who stay, agents who know the roads. The St Helier terraces are 1928 council-built but they're better houses than a lot of what was built privately in the same era — wider rooms, thicker walls, bigger gardens. Local Info for Morden
Parking
Morden has CPZ near the station and London Road. The residential streets further out — the St Helier roads, the Cannon Hill area — are free. The 1930s semis have driveways. Van on the driveway on most SM4 jobs.
Common Challenges
- 1930s semi long tenancies — Northern Line terminus and school catchment keep families 3–7 years. Heavy ovens, deep limescale, Artex ceilings. Same era and approach as our Pinner, Stanmore, and Sidcup work. Our property turnaround guide covers family handbacks.
- St Helier estate terraces — council-built in 1928, many now privately owned and rented. Solid construction, bigger than they look, but with dated kitchens and bathrooms in some properties. Same dated-fittings approach as our Welling work.
- Hard water at ~260 ppm — moderate limescale. Phosphoric acid descaler, 10-minute dwell.
- River Wandle proximity — properties near Morden Hall Park and the Wandle Trail can have ground-floor moisture at thresholds. Documented as environmental. Our guide on fair wear and tear covers riverside damp.
- Garages included in the let — the 1930s semis have garages. Floor swept, shelving wiped. Many used for storage.
- Bigger gardens than inner London — 60–80ft gardens are normal in SM4. Back door thresholds collect more debris. Seasonal leaf cleared.
